“For children with special needs and their families, we bring peace and connection to the everyday, through therapeutic play. The synapsory provides rest, regulation, and renewal for special needs families through innovative products for the home, church, and community.”
“During 2023, donated 644 calming kits and 93 synapsory snuggles (weighted blankets). The largest donations went to title 1 schools (st. Louis city), and the st. Charles county police department. Each received 100 calming kits. These calming kits contain a number of items that are used to help promote sensory regulation.”
“We conducted an 8 hour training session for a group of st. Louis county first responders. The title of the training was "bringing calm to chaos", and was designed to teach first responders how to approach and support special needs children and their families. As opposed to using violence, this training showed the first responders that there are other ways to work with these children and adults.”
“Sensory/motor rooms: using funding from the dana brown grant, we installed a state-of-the art sensory/motor room at brown elementary. This room will be used by the students that attend brown elementary and is designed to promote sensory regulation. In addition to donating the equipment for the room, we also helped to design the room, and coordinate the installation of equipment.”
